The Judy is bracing herself for the band that the New York Times touted as “the hottest Irish acoustic group of the planet”. A decade after their acclaimed debut album, Irish all-stars Lúnasa is still one of the most sought-after bands on the international Irish music scene.

Lúnasa redefine Irish music by going right to the heart of its rhythms, seeking the essential heartbeat of traditional songs with their trademark use of the upright acoustic bass. According to legendary Irish bassist and Lúnasa lad Trevor Hutchinson, “There are lots of great melodies in Irish music but often people don’t hear the rhythms underneath… We let the music find its pulse.”

Lúnasa kicked off their 140-show-2006-world-tour with a 14,000 sell-out crowd in Glasgow. The band members are no strangers to the international stage having helped form the backbone of some of the greatest groups of the decade, including The Waterboys, The Sharon Shannon Band and Coolfin.

Named after an ancient Celtic Harvest in honour of Lugh, patron of the arts; Lúnasa is a must-see gathering of top Irish musical talent.
